The SMAC anti wall hack module uses considerably more CPU power than the other SMAC plugins,
so having the SMAC wall hack off or reducing the MaxTraces might help.

As you already have the anti wall hack module off it may be another issue.
What other plugins are you running and for what game?

Can the SMAC detect somehow, which client are in the -windowed mode? Many HW overlay hack works only in this mode. So i think if the anti cheat can kick the windowed mode clients, these hacks will be die.
I almost always play windowed mode, and I'm sure many others do too. This would not help detect cheats.
